He was the Soviet Union's ceremonial president for 27 years—a peasant-born metalworker who signed decrees and greeted foreign dignitaries while Stalin held the real power. His name outlived him on a conquered German city that still bears it today.

Biography

About

Born to a peasant family in 1875, Kalinin worked the metal shops of Saint Petersburg and joined the Bolsheviks early enough to fight in the failed 1905 revolution. After the October Revolution succeeded in 1917, he became mayor of Petrograd, then rose to head the new Soviet state in 1919—Chairman of the Central Executive Committee, a position he held until 1946. He joined the Politburo in 1926 and stayed there, a fixture in the inner circle, but Stalin's rise left him with titles and no leverage. He retired in 1946 and died the same year. Voice

In their own words

Sourced, dated quotes from Mikhail Kalinin

Mikhail Kalinin
said
But even now, after the greatest victory known to history we cannot for one minute forget the basic fact that our country remains the one socialist state in the world.
August 1945. Quoted in "The Soviet Union Since World War II" - Page 4 - by American Academy of Political and Social Science, Philip Edward
Mikhail Kalinin
said
You must remember that we persecute nobody for religion. We regard religion as an error and fight it with education.
To Red Army political agitators, May 19, 1943. Quoted in "Stalin's Holy War: Religion, Nationalism, and Alliance Politics" - Page 109 - by
Mikhail Kalinin
said
The whole history of my life, and in essence the whole history of the working class consists of this: that we have lived and fought under the leadership of Lenin and Stalin.
Quoted in "USSR Information Bulletin" - Page 322 - World War, 1939-1945 - 1942
Mikhail Kalinin
saidundated
The Jews will become socialist colonisers with strong fists and sharp teeth, a strong national group within the Soviet family of nations.
Quoted in "Inside the Middle East" - Page 232 - by Dilip Hiro - History - 1982
Mikhail Kalinin
saidundated
These [traits] are first: love, love for his people, love for the working masses...Second, honesty...Third, courage...Fourth, comradely solidarity...Fifth, love for labor.
Quoted in "USSR Information Bulletin" - Volume 10, Issue 11 - Page 322
